The HS520AS has a dry weight of 88 pounds and offers an electric starter.ĭespite being built for durability and prime performance, the HS520 snowblower will experience normal wear and tear that will eventually require maintenance. The HS520A model has a dry weight of 82 pounds and is equipped with a recoil starter. The maximum snow throwing distance is 26 feet, and the clearing capacity is 55 tons per hour. It also has a 49.5” x 20.7” x 40.4” frame and a continuous operating time of 1.6 hours. Equipped with a Honda GC160 engine that delivers five horsepower at 3,600 rpm, the HS520 snowblower has a clearing width of 20 inches and a clearing height of 12 inches.
